Places1-3

Oium and Dacia (roughly modern day Ukraine, Romania, and Bulgaria), spreading to the Ostrogothic Kingdom (Italy and western Balkans) and Visigothic Kingdom (Iberia and southern France), then last attested in Crimea and north Caucasus.

Abecedary1,4

Ulfilas, a Gothic bishop and missionary of Cappadocian Greek descent, created the Gothic alphabet.

While letter order and letters based on Greek, letter forms suggest Latin and Runic influence.
The latter of which is disputed as historians point to the lack of evidence of Ulfilas' understanding of Runes; however, the contrary is similarly unsupported by sufficient evidence.4,18,19
